How they compare

Burundi currently reports 784,991 current US$ against 669,425 current US$ in Timor-Leste, a difference of 115,566 current US$.

That makes Burundi's figure about 1.2 times Timor-Leste's.

The two have swapped places 8 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1979 it was Burundi ahead.

Burundi ranks 96th and Timor-Leste ranks 99th of 142 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Burundi averaged higher in 5 and Timor-Leste in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Burundi Timor-Leste Difference Ahead
1970s 900,000 current US$ 230,000 current US$ 670,000 current US$ Burundi
1980s 153,333 current US$ 275,000 current US$ 121,667 current US$ Timor-Leste
1990s 3.28 million current US$ 359,286 current US$ 2.92 million current US$ Burundi
2000s 5.32 million current US$ 4.21 million current US$ 1.11 million current US$ Burundi
2010s 3.64 million current US$ 1.39 million current US$ 2.26 million current US$ Burundi
2020s 1.90 million current US$ 636,469 current US$ 1.26 million current US$ Burundi

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Net bilateral aid flows from DAC donors, Sweden (current US$) with 332 missing years estimated by linear interpolation between the nearest real observations. Only gaps of 4 years or fewer are filled, and never beyond the first or last actual measurement — these are filled holes, not forecasts.
